在当今的开发环境中,版本控制与协作变得愈加重要。GitHub作为全球最大的开源平台,提供了强大的版本控制工具和社交协作功能。本文将详细介绍如何在Android项目中关联GitHub,帮助开发者更高效地管理代码和进行团队协作。
目录
- 什么是GitHub?
- 为什么在Android项目中使用GitHub?
- 如何关联Android项目与GitHub
- 3.1 创建GitHub账户
- 3.2 创建新的GitHub仓库
- 3.3 在Android Studio中设置Git
- 3.4 推送Android项目到GitHub
- 常见问题解答(FAQ)
1. 什么是GitHub?
GitHub是一个基于Git的版本控制系统,允许开发者托管、管理和共享代码。它为项目提供了丰富的功能,例如:
- 代码托管
- 问题追踪
- 拉取请求
- 版本历史
通过使用GitHub,开发者可以轻松地进行版本管理和团队协作。
2. 为什么在Android项目中使用GitHub?
使用GitHub在Android项目中有多个优势:
- 代码管理:可以跟踪代码的每次修改,确保版本的一致性。
- 协作方便:团队成员可以同时对代码进行修改,通过拉取请求进行合并。
- 开源贡献:可以将项目开源,吸引更多的开发者贡献代码。
- 项目备份:将代码托管在云端,防止数据丢失。
3. 如何关联Android项目与GitHub
3.1 创建GitHub账户
要关联Android项目与GitHub,首先需要有一个GitHub账户:
- 访问 GitHub官网 。
- 点击右上角的“Sign up”进行注册。
- 根据提示填写相关信息,并完成账户的创建。
3.2 创建新的GitHub仓库
创建仓库是将Android项目上传到GitHub的第一步:
- 登录到你的GitHub账户。
- 点击右上角的“+”号,选择“New repository”。
- 填写仓库名称,选择是公开还是私有,并选择是否初始化README文件。
- 点击“Create repository”完成创建。
3.3 在Android Studio中设置Git
在Android Studio中设置Git以便将项目推送到GitHub:
- 打开Android Studio,点击“File” -> “Settings”。
- 在左侧菜单中找到“Version Control” -> “Git”。
- 确保Git路径正确,如果没有安装Git,需要先下载安装。
- 点击“Test”以确认Git是否可用。
3.4 推送Android项目到GitHub
完成设置后,可以将Android项目推送到GitHub:
- 在Android Studio中,点击“VCS” -> “Import into Version Control” -> “Create Git Repository”。
- 选择项目目录,点击“OK”。
- 在“VCS”菜单中,选择“Commit”进行提交,填写提交信息并确认。
- 最后,选择“Push”将代码推送到刚创建的GitHub仓库。
4. 常见问题解答(FAQ)
4.1 如何解决GitHub上传的权限问题?
- 确保在GitHub账户中设置了SSH密钥,或使用个人访问令牌进行身份验证。
- 检查仓库的权限设置,确保你有推送代码的权限。
4.2 如何查看Git提交记录?
- 在Android Studio中,选择“VCS” -> “Git” -> “Show History”可以查看当前项目的提交历史。
- 在GitHub网页中,访问仓库后选择“Commits”可以查看所有提交记录。
4.3 如何从GitHub拉取最新代码?
- 在Android Studio中,选择“VCS” -> “Git” -> “Pull”来拉取最新的代码更新。
- 在命令行中,使用
git pull origin master
来更新本地代码。
4.4 如何解决合并冲突?
- 在合并过程中,若出现冲突,Android Studio会标记出冲突的文件。
- 手动解决冲突后,进行提交并推送更新。
通过本文的详细介绍,相信你已经对如何在Android项目中关联GitHub有了全面的了解。利用GitHub的强大功能,可以更好地管理和协作你的Android项目!
正文完